Re: [bug-inetutils] non-portable code in inetutils, ping bugs

From: Sergey Poznyakoff
Subject: Re: [bug-inetutils] non-portable code in inetutils, ping bugs
Date: Thu, 17 Apr 2003 23:40:10 +0300

> libinetutils/setenv.c:
> extern char** environ is missing
> libinetutils.c/xmalloc.c:
> error.h and error are glibc-specific, but aren't ifdefed.


> There could be a lot of other bugs, I'm just building ping.
> Speaking of which -- there are lots of other bugs.
> 1) in ping_run in ping/ping.c,

Fixed in the repository.

> 2) also in ping_run in ping/ping.c,

Likewise. Your fix is different, I'll consider this approach.

> 3) in ping_recv in libicmp/libping.c,

Good point. I'll fix it.

Thank you.


